The PlayStation 3 possesses limited backward compatibility with PlayStation 2 games. While "Fat" models have hardware emulation and "Slim/Superslim" models use software emulation (PS2 Classics), one issue remains constant: storing these games on the internal HDD takes up significant space.
On a jailbroken PS3 (running CFW or HEN), USBUtil is mostly used to prepare PS2 games for play on the console.
